The most complete line of shoes* ever shown in town at money-sav-ing prices at the Chicago Bargains Store. Rensselaer markets (alk top prices): Wheat 65; corn oats 34; rye 45. One year ago> today the prices were, wheat 65£ corn 37; oats 21; rye 43. The corn show at Long's drugr store closed Monday and the prizes were awarded as follows: Ist. Fred Fatka of south Marion, a shaving: outfit; 2d, Wm. Scott of Jordan* tp., an album. The judges who* awarded the prizes were B. FFerguson, Wm. Day and C. W. Coen. There were 101 samples ins. the show, and all were good. Frank MeCaffery, alias Shepherd, alias Handley, a bold, bad burglar who it is alleged, has robbed numerous residences in and alxjut Goodland and has given the officers of that berg the slip numerous times, once escaping from* the town lock up after being arrested, was jailed at Fowler last Sunday, having been rounded up in corn field by a posse of farmers. The writer took a drive through Barkley tp , last Sunday, into the west edge of the Gifford district, and our opinion expressed some time ago that Jasper county would raise lots of corn this year was more strongly confirmed. There is loads of corn in Barkley, and in that part of the Gifford district visited the indications were that it would husk out an average of" from 40 to 50 bushels per acre. The season has been an exceptionally good one for the Gifford farmers, especially those having a good acreage of corn. From present indications the corn-growing farmers of Jasper will have “money to burn - ’ this year. A new remedy for bilhousness is now on sale at Long's drug store. HOVING TO OKLAHOMA.
Mediiry.ville Advert ises: SMr. and Mrs. Charles Odom and children and Mr. Win. Prewett and family, al| of the south part of Gillam, left Tuesday for Oklahoma. there to settle if they find suitable locations. Mr. Odom [owns one of the finest farms in Gillamtownship and it is with the? i greatest reluctance that he is leaving it in strange hands, but the j state of his health necessitates a | change of climate, and hence i wish them success in j everything they undertake and hope to see them all return at I some future time, well and hardy
